Rs 100 crore was made annually when the Technopark was build. Now it is having around 125 companies. While taking the IT giants, Hyderabad and Bangalore are the IT giants in south India. In Trivandrum Technopark, there are 3,000 people employed. For starting IP companies, chief minister Oomen Chandy announced in Delhi yesterday the first Startup Village will be set up soon. The village will be based on public-private partnership. This will be located at the Kinfra Hi-Tech Park in Kalamassery.

This will be situated close to Smart City; a special economic zone will be built by Tecom. There will be 15,000 square feet of space for the Kinfra Hi-tech park. This will be a joint venture project between the two people. From the Kochi airport, the park is about 20 kilometres. The launch of Global village is expected to increase income to the government through tourism. The Kerala Tourism Department will also work closely with the Global Village to increase the tourism business.

For those who visit the global village for the official purpose could be exposed to the tourism of Kerala. By doing this, the Kerala tourism department could be made more popular to a great extend.
